DIMM Slot Population Order
The DIMM slot population order is as follows:
Note:
Always populate the DIMM slot furthest from the memory buffer first.
- 
                        
                        
Installation Order DIMM: 1 D7, 2 D4, 3 D9, 4 D2, 5 D11, 6 D0, 7 D6, 8 D5, 9 D8, 10 D3, 11 D10, 12 D1
